The Upper Dolpo to Upper Mustang Trek takes in two remote areas which until relatively recently were closed to outsiders. These areas are unlike any other in Nepal, and can be compared in landscape and culture to Tibet or Ladakh in India. Indeed Dolpo lies between the Tibetan Plateau and the Dhaulagiri mountain ranges.

Legend has it that the revered Buddhist saint, Guru Rimpoche, who spread Tibetan Buddhism throughout the Himalayas, discovered this hidden land over 1700 years ago. This land, also called “beyul” or refuge has been inhabited by Tibetan nomads, called Drokpas, for over a thousand years.

It has remained isolated, due to its remote location and has only been open for trekking and tourism since 1989. One of the highest inhabited places on earth, Dolpo is also still a stronghold of the pre-Buddhist, Bon Po religion. It is a high, mountainous region of fortified villages, ‘dzongs’ and many high passes.

Upper Dolpo has seen Bon Buddhism and Tibetan Buddhism prosper simultaneously. Upper Mustang is known as the forbidden kingdom that proudly carries a history of Lobas.

Dolpo to Upper Mustang Trek also starts with a short flight to Nepalgunj then to Juphal. We pass through many ancient monasteries and highland villages, natural scenery, Phoksundo Lake and the fabled Shey Gompa.
